Proof and source of Funds/Anti Money Laundering
Under the HMRC Anti Money Laundering legislation all offers to purchase a property on a cash basis or subject to mortgage require evidence of source of funds. This may include evidence of bank statements/funding source, mortgage or confirmation from a solicitor the purchaser has the funds to conclude the transaction.
All individuals involved in the transaction are required to produce proof of identity and proof of address. Rettie use electronic verification, if this is not possible original documents are acceptable.

Location
Surrounded by picturesque countryside and rolling fields, the plot enjoys a tranquil rural setting on the outskirts of Leuchars and only a short drive from St Andrews. A small and friendly town with a primary school and a variety of shops to meet daily needs, Leuchars has a beautiful 12th Century church and is home to Earlshall Castle. Historic St Andrews, Scotland’s world-famous home of golf and the site of the country's oldest university is a bustling and charming seaside town. Catering to students, golfers, and residents alike, there is an array of shops and amenities to meet daily needs. These include boutique and independent retailers selling artisan produce and goods through to well-known high street stores such as Sainsbury’s Local. Thriving and cosmopolitan bars, restaurants, and cafès sit side-by-side offering fine dining through to casual lunches and drinks. Both Leuchars and St Andrews are the perfect locations from which to explore the characterful fishing villages that make up this scenic part of Scotland including Anstruther, St Monans, Crail, and Pittenweem. Dundee to the north is a fifteen-minute drive and Edinburgh to the south is approx. 80 minutes by car or just over an hour by train from Leuchars. Leuchars occupies a wonderful position on the north east coast of Fife. Surrounded by scenic countryside, woodlands, and beautiful coastline it offers much for the outdoor enthusiast with pleasant walk and cycle routes as well as opportunities for sailing, riding and days spent on the beach. There are world-renowned golf courses to enjoy including The Old Course at St Andrews, the Championship Course at Carnoustie, and the private members Eden Club. Residents can also discover nearby courses such as those at St Michael’s and Drumoig Golf Clubs. In addition to the breathtaking beach at St Andrews West Sands extending to almost two miles, there are several more to explore nearby such as those at Tentsmuir and Kinshaldy. Earlshall Castle Gardens and The Scottish Clay Shooting Centre are just a few of the local attractions to explore and there are several National Trust properties in the area including Kellie Castle and Hill of Tarvit. Primary schooling is available in Leuchars and Balmullo, with Bell Baxter High School in Cupar providing secondary provision. Private options include those at St Leonards in St Andrews and at The High School of Dundee. There is an efficient bus service and there are railway stations at Leuchars, Cupar, Ladybank, and Dundee. Edinburgh International Airport is within reach.
